Engineering Manager - Core Services

1 Month ago • All levels • Software Development & Engineering • $289,460 PA - $338,270 PA

Job Summary

Job Description

Roblox is seeking an Engineering Manager for their Core Services Team, responsible for the core infrastructure and API stack powering Roblox.com and its mobile applications. This role involves managing a team that designs and implements backend services, builds new micro-services using modern development practices (Docker, .net Core Linux, container orchestration), and enhances existing systems for performance, reliability, and cost efficiency. The manager will provide technical leadership, ensure high code quality, and advocate for architectural decisions. The Core Services Team handles over 50 micro-services, processes hundreds of petabytes of data through CDNs monthly, and manages services handling up to 1 million requests per second, including thumbnail generation.
Must have:
  • Architected, designed, and developed software products
  • Full-stack technical leadership experience
  • 5+ years of engineering management experience
  • Managed teams of 5+ individual contributors
  • Expertise in building scalable distributed systems
  • Knowledge of REST, API design patterns, and microservices
  • Cares deeply about team members and prioritizes kindness, creativity, and impact

Job Details

Every day, tens of millions of people come to Roblox to explore, create, play, learn, and connect with friends in 3D immersive digital experiences– all created by our global community of developers and creators. 

At Roblox, we’re building the tools and platform that empower our community to bring any experience that they can imagine to life. Our vision is to reimagine the way people come together, from anywhere in the world, and on any device. We’re on a mission to connect a billion people with optimism and civility, and looking for amazing talent to help us get there. 

A career at Roblox means you’ll be working to shape the future of human interaction, solving unique technical challenges at scale, and helping to create safer, more civil shared experiences for everyone.

Every day, tens of millions of people from around the world come to Roblox to play, learn, work, and socialize in immersive digital experiences created by the community.

Our vision is to build a platform that enables shared experiences among billions of users. This is what’s known as the metaverse: a persistent space where anyone can do just about anything they can imagine, from anywhere in the world and on any device. The breadth of opportunities, and the evolving demands of this first-of-its-kind platform, ensure that your avenues for growth are always expanding and flexible.

Join us and you’ll usher in a new category of human interaction while solving exceptional challenges that you won’t find anywhere else.

The Core Services Team manages the core infrastructure and API stack that powers https://www.roblox.com. The team owns shared libraries, infrastructure micro-services, and the JavaScript frameworks used by all other Roblox full-stack feature teams. We ship daily with testable and configurable features that allow for rapid experimentation, data collection, and optimize for performance and user engagement.

Here are a few quick highlights of how we power Roblox

  • CDN - we push hundreds of petabytes of data through our CDNs each month
  • Micro-services - we are responsible for 50+ micro-services, the most of any Roblox full-stack engineering team
  • API Scale - we run services that hit 500K - 1M RPS, the highest load of any Roblox full-stack engineering team.
  • Thumbnails - our system generates 20,000 - 50,000 thumbnails at peak. Perfect for viewing all your avatar clothing options!

You Will:

  • Manage the team that designs and implements features in our backend server and API stack that power https://www.roblox.com and mobile apps for iOS, Android, and Amazon platforms.
  • Build new micro-services in a modern development process using Docker, .net Core Linux, and container orchestration.
  • Enhance and extend our systems with a focus on performance, reliability and cost to serve. 
  • Technical leadership: be a gatekeeper for a high code quality bar, architectural designs, and pragmatic vs. long-term approaches.
  • Advocate for agreement between product and feature teams on requirements, architecture decisions, and implementation details.

You Have:

  • Architected, designed, and developed a wide-array of software products.
  • Full-stack, technical leadership and has shipped multiple versions of products at different companies.
  • 5+ years of engineering management experience.
  • Managed teams of 5+ individual contributors reporting to you.
  • Expertise in building highly scalable distributed systems.
  • Knowledge with REST, API design patterns and microservices
  • Deep care about your team members and prioritize kindness, creativity, and impact.

For roles that are based at our headquarters in San Mateo, CA: The starting base pay for this position is as shown below. The actual base pay is dependent upon a variety of job-related factors such as professional background, training, work experience, location, business needs and market demand. Therefore, in some circumstances, the actual salary could fall outside of this expected range. This pay range is subject to change and may be modified in the future. All full-time employees are also eligible for equity compensation and for benefits as described on this page.

Annual Salary Range
$289,460$338,270 USD

Roles that are based in our San Mateo, CA Headquarters are in-office Tuesday, Wednesday, and Thursday, with optional in-office on Monday and Friday (unless otherwise noted).

Roblox prov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ws. Roblox also provides reasonable accommodations for all candidates during the interview process.

Similar Jobs

Apple - iOS Software Engineer

Apple

San Diego, California, United States (On-Site)
1 Month ago
datcroft - JAVA ENGINEER

datcroft

Voronezh, Voronezh Oblast, Russia (On-Site)
2 Months ago
Toast - Senior Software Engineer - iOS

Toast

Chennai, Tamil Nadu, India (Hybrid)
1 Month ago
G5 games - C++ Gameplay Programmer

G5 games

Yerevan, Yerevan, Armenia (Remote)
8 Months ago
Ness - Experienced Java Developer

Ness

Ostrava, Moravian-Silesian Region, Czechia (Remote)
3 Weeks ago
DraftKings - Senior Software Engineer

DraftKings

Ukraine (Remote)
1 Month ago
Apple - User Studies Platform Tooling - Engineering Program Manager

Apple

Sunnyvale, California, United States (On-Site)
2 Months ago
Palo Alto Networks - Senior Technical Support Engineer, Cortex XSIAM Focused Services

Palo Alto Networks

London, England, United Kingdom (Remote)
1 Week ago
GHX - Executive Director Engineering - Invoice & Payments

GHX

United States (On-Site)
2 Weeks ago
Deepgram - Technical Program Manager (Engineering)

Deepgram

(Remote)
2 Weeks ago

Get notifed when new similar jobs are uploaded

Similar Skill Jobs

Mcdonalds - Full Stack Software Engineer II (C#/.NET)

Mcdonalds

Mexico City, Mexico (On-Site)
5 Months ago
Canva - Senior Frontend Engineer - Ecosystem Experiences

Canva

Auckland, Auckland, New Zealand (Remote)
2 Months ago
Ajmera Infotech - SENIOR ASP.NET DEVELOPER

Ajmera Infotech

Hyderabad, Telangana, India (On-Site)
1 Year ago
Aristocrat - Mobile Developer

Aristocrat

Montreal, Quebec, Canada (Hybrid)
6 Days ago
Build Staff - Full Stack Developer

Build Staff

Irvine, California, United States (On-Site)
7 Years ago
Highspot - Sr. Product Designer

Highspot

Hyderabad, Telangana, India (Hybrid)
5 Months ago
Capgemini - C++ Projection

Capgemini

Bengaluru, Karnataka, India (On-Site)
1 Month ago
Autodesk - Senior Software Engineer

Autodesk

Pune, Maharashtra, India (On-Site)
1 Month ago
Next Level Business Services - Azure Services developer

Next Level Business Services

Redmond, Washington, United States (On-Site)
9 Months ago
kaizen gaming  - Senior Android Engineer

kaizen gaming

Athens, Greece (Hybrid)
1 Month ago

Get notifed when new similar jobs are uploaded

Jobs in San Mateo, California, United States

Drive mode - Sr. Backend Engineer

Drive mode

Mountain View, California, United States (Hybrid)
1 Year ago
Roblox - Principal Software Engineer - Sharing

Roblox

San Mateo, California, United States (On-Site)
3 Weeks ago
Trackman - Finance Assistant - Accounts Receivable

Trackman

Phoenix, Arizona, United States (On-Site)
2 Weeks ago
Sully.ai - Contract Recruiting Lead (Sales/GTM)

Sully.ai

Mountain View, California, United States (Remote)
4 Days ago
SweatPals - Growth Marketing Manager

SweatPals

Austin, Texas, United States (Hybrid)
4 Months ago
WebTech Corporation - Maintenance Technician

WebTech Corporation

Coshocton, Ohio, United States (On-Site)
2 Months ago
Crunchyroll - Staff Visual Product Designer

Crunchyroll

Dallas, Texas, United States (On-Site)
5 Months ago
Go Fund Me - Manager, Software Engineering (Integrations Platform)

Go Fund Me

San Francisco, California, United States (Hybrid)
2 Months ago
entrata - Utility Auditor

entrata

Lehi, Utah, United States (Remote)
4 Days ago

Get notifed when new similar jobs are uploaded

Software Development & Engineering Jobs

Zscaler - Senior Staff Software Development Engineer

Zscaler

Bengaluru, Karnataka, India (Hybrid)
1 Week ago
Canonical - Ubuntu Linux Kernel Engineer - BIOS/Firmware

Canonical

(Remote)
2 Months ago
GoMotive - Staff Software Engineer

GoMotive

United States (Remote)
4 Months ago
bytedance - Algorithm Engineer Intern (Multimedia Lab - Video Processing and Enhancement)

bytedance

San Jose, California, United States (On-Site)
3 Months ago
London stock Exchange - Senior Lead Engineer

London stock Exchange

Hyderabad, Telangana, India (On-Site)
2 Months ago
Unity - Senior Software Development Consultant

Unity

Tokyo, Japan (On-Site)
8 Months ago
PwC - SAP FICO Senior Associate

PwC

Kolkata, West Bengal, India (On-Site)
9 Months ago
NVIDIA - Senior Verification Engineer

NVIDIA

Hsinchu, Hsinchu City, Taiwan (On-Site)
4 Months ago
Insight Software - Director, EMEA SAP Partnership

Insight Software

London, England, United Kingdom (On-Site)
2 Weeks ago
Apple - Engineering Project Manager (SAP Operations Lead), IS&T Enterprise Systems

Apple

Sunnyvale, California, United States (On-Site)
2 Months ago

Get notifed when new similar jobs are uploaded

About The Company

San Mateo, California, United States (On-Site)

San Mateo, California, United States (On-Site)

Washington, District Of Columbia, United States (Hybrid)

San Mateo, California, United States (On-Site)

Gurugram, Haryana, India (Hybrid)

San Mateo, California, United States (On-Site)

San Mateo, California, United States (On-Site)

San Mateo, California, United States (On-Site)

San Mateo, California, United States (Hybrid)

View All Jobs

Get notified when new jobs are added by Roblox

Level Up Your Career in Game Development!

Transform Your Passion into Profession with Our Comprehensive Courses for Aspiring Game Developers.

Job Common Plug